Game of Life
Solution
class Solution(object):
def gameOfLife(self, board):
"""
:type board: List[List[int]]
:rtype: void Do not return anything, modify board in-place instead.
"""
m = len(board)
n = len(board[0]) if m else 0
for i in range(m):
for j in range(n):
count = 0
for I in range(max(i-1, 0), min(i + 2, m)):
for J in range(max(j-1, 0), min(j+2, n)):
count += board[I][J] & 1
if (board[i][j] and count == 4) or count == 3:
board[i][j] |= 2
for i in range(m):
for j in range(n):
board[i][j] >>= 1
